The international standard iec 62304 medical device software software life cycle processes is a standard which specifies life cycle requirements for the development of medical software and software within medical devices.

Identify hazards through a systematic hazard analysis process encompassing detailed analysis of system hardware and software, the environment in which the system will exist, and the intended use or application. The set of processes, activities, and tasks described in this standard establishes a common framework for medical device software life cycle processes. En 60601 is a family of standards whose scope covers the safety, essential performance and electromagnetic compatibility of medical electrical equipment and systems.
